Transaction 850619d8a1bd38f2c768e227dd3da0853ab507e8ae8c8a2100abaf7931674996
1 Input
1 Output
-
850619d8a1bd38f2c768e227dd3da0853ab507e8ae8c8a2100abaf7931674996:0
- value
- 2538943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ac32cb7c535e7126bbad15d1c34ab540ee115eb OP_EQUAL
- address
- 3Ct8AvQDFAUyibu3xEQ2QxbfGUTBMycZgQ